Solo Trekking Banned In Nepal, Except Around Everest
The era of solo trekking has ended in Nepal. Beginning April 1, individual backpackers can only roam the country when accompanied by a guide. However, there are some exceptions to this new law.

How Philanthropic Travelers Can Avoid the Unscrupulous Side of Volunteering Abroad
It’s no wonder the world of “voluntourism” has become a $3 billion a year industry. Volunteers get to travel internationally and out of pocket costs are nominal since volunteers are essentially trading the experience for their skills. And, of course, there is the good feeling side of helping make the world a better place.
